A Bristol tech company has received a £250,000 loan boost from SWIG Finance in a bid to take its environmental mission global.
Map Impact Ltd develops Earth Observation products to meet the ever-increasing worldwide demand for statutory and regulatory environmental compliance reporting.

Dorset-based sustainable plastics manufacturer, Circular11 , has received a £21k Start Up Loan boost via SWIG Finance.

Businesses in Devon and Somerset are set to receive improved access to funding opportunities, guidance, best practice and finance support thanks to a new project launched by the Heart of the South West LEP .
Access to Finance SW is a free community platform for growing businesses in the Heart of the South West region.

The South West is lagging behind other regions when it comes to opportunities for growth finance, a new report has revealed.

Bristol-based startup business initiative, the PyTerra Xchange , is launching a platform designed to offer corporates a simple way to meet their Corporate Social Responsibility (CSR) commitments by providing much needed investment in local climate change projects.
